What is the difference between Service Program Manager vs Service Coordinator?

AspectService Program ManagerService Coordinator
ResponsibilitiesOversees multiple service programs, manages teams, develops strategies, and ensures program goals are met.Coordinates service activities, schedules appointments, and acts as a point of contact for clients and service teams.
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, experience in service management, strong organizational skills.High school diploma or equivalent, excellent communication skills, customer service experience.
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, often in corporate or service provider environments.Fieldwork and office work, interacting directly with clients and service teams.

The Service Program Manager focuses on managing entire service programs and strategic planning, while the Service Coordinator handles day-to-day scheduling and client interactions. Both roles require strong communication skills, but the Program Manager typically has more leadership and strategic responsibilities.

What is a service program manager?

A service program manager is responsible for overseeing multiple service projects within an organization to ensure they align with business goals and deliver value. They coordinate teams, manage budgets, and monitor performance metrics, often using tools like project management software.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ills are essential for success in this role.

Position Summary

The Customer Program Manager is the operational owner for one or more of MSBS's strategic customer accounts — the central point of contact coordinating inventory, demand planning, order fulfillment, new product introductions, and quality across Sales, Purchasing, Warehouse, and Logistics. This role blends customer relationship management with hands-on supply chain execution to keep service levels high and programs running smoothly.

Key Responsibilities
  • Serve as the primary operational contact for assigned strategic accounts, leading recurring business reviews and communicating updates internally.
  • Lead customer onboarding, product launches, and business transitions; coordinate engineering changes and customer notifications.
  • Monitor customer demand, forecasts, and inventory trends; partner with Purchasing to resolve shortages and mitigate supply disruptions.
  • Own order fulfillment performance — backorders, expedites, on-time delivery, and shipping accuracy — in partnership with Warehouse Operations.
  • Coordinate resolution of customer quality concerns and support root cause and corrective action initiatives.
  • Develop and report customer performance metrics (fill rate, on-time delivery, inventory accuracy, forecast accuracy) and drive improvement actions.
  • Identify supply chain risks early and coordinate contingency and recovery plans across departments.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Business, Operations, Engineering, or Logistics, or equivalent experience.
  • 5+ years in Supply Chain, Operations, Customer Service, Program Management, or Industrial Distribution.
  • Experience managing strategic accounts and cross-functional projects; VMI/Kanban or customer replenishment program experience a plus.
  • Proficient in Excel and Power BI (preferred); ERP experience with Epicor Prophet 21 (P21) preferred.
  • Bilingual English/Spanish, automotive industry background, or APICS/ASCM or PMP certification a plus.
